| | Caspase-9 Inhibitor Usage And Synthesis |
| Uses | Z-LEHD-FMK TFA is a selective and irreversible inhibitor of caspase-9, protects against lethal reperfusion injury and attenuates apoptosis. Z-LEHD-FMK TFA exhibits the neuroprotective effect in a rat model of spinal cord trauma[1][2][3]. | | in vivo | Z-LEHD-FMK (0.8 μmol/kg; i.v. for 7 d) protects neurons, glia, myelin, axons, and intracellular organelles in spinal cord injury (SCI) rats[2]. | Animal Model: | Male Wistar albino rats (250-350 g) with SCI[2] | | Dosage: | 0.8 μmol/kg | | Administration: | I.v. for 1 or 7 days | | Result: | Decreased the mean apoptotic cell count at 24 hours and 7 days postinjury. |
